NC-v4 EAp2:Minimum energy performance

System 2 as the baseline system for the whole project

We are doing the energy model for one of our projects. This project is a luxurious resort with LGF, GF, 1F & 2F will be located in KSA. Greetings!...

We have a question regarding the baseline system for this project. The project consists of guest rooms, dining areas, and play areas on 1F & 2F. Also, there are supportive areas such as resort offices, mep rooms, Elec rooms, tele rooms in LGF, GF
For guest rooms, we have selected System 2 as the baseline system. Can we think of System 2 as a baseline system for other supportive areas, regardless of condition?

Our plan is to consider System 2 as the baseline system for the whole project. Is this acceptable? or we have to classify the spaces and select a baseline system based on type and area.

You must also apply the exceptions to Section G3.1.1. So if the supportive areas are less than 20,000 sf then you could use system 2 for the entire project area.
